- [Chroma](https://github.com/generatebio/chroma) - Generative model for programmable protein design using diffusion modeling, equivariant graph neural networks, and conditional random fields to efficiently sample diverse all-atom structures; supports conditional generation via composable conditioners for substructure, symmetry, shape, and neural-network predictions; validated crystallographically (Generate Biomedicines, Nature 2023)
- [EvoDiff](https://github.com/microsoft/evodiff) - Discrete diffusion framework for generative protein sequence design over evolutionary-scale databases, supporting unconditional generation, evolutionary-guided conditional design, motif scaffolding, and intrinsically disordered region generation through order-agnostic autoregressive diffusion, enabling sequence-only protein design without structural priors (Microsoft Research, Nature Communications 2024)
- [DISCO](https://github.com/DISCO-design/DISCO) - General multimodal protein design framework enabling DNA-encoding of chemistry for programmable enzyme design and diverse protein generation through diffusion-based generative modeling (190+ stars, Apache 2.0, 2026)
- [SwitchCraft](https://github.com/bjing2016/switchcraft) - Programmatic framework for designing state-switching proteins via backpropagation through compositional design constraints parameterized by structure prediction models; enables de novo design of allosteric regulators and fluorescent biosensors for arbitrary small-molecule analytes (79+ stars, MIT License, ICML 2026)
- [RFdiffusion3](https://github.com/RosettaCommons/RFdiffusion) - Latest RFdiffusion for protein structure design with 10× speedup and atom-level precision (December 2025)
- [RFantibody](https://github.com/RosettaCommons/RFantibody) - Structure-based de novo antibody design pipeline built on RFdiffusion for computational generation of target-specific antibodies (RosettaCommons, 2025)
- [IgGM](https://github.com/TencentAI4S/IgGM) - Generative foundation model for functional antibody and nanobody design, supporting de novo generation, affinity maturation, inverse design, structure prediction, and humanization (Tencent AI4S, ICLR 2025)
